LAAX is the ‘World’s Best Freestyle Resort’
The skiing region of LAAX has once again triumphed at the World’s Best Ski Awards in Kitzbühel.
LAAX took first place in the ‘World’s Best Freestyle Resort’ category, defeating renowned international rivals such as Whistler Blackcomb, Mammoth Mountain, Breckenridge and Mayerhofen. LAAX has already secured the award for ‘Switzerland’s Best Ski Resort’ for the fourth year in succession.
The prestigious World’s Best Ski Awards were presented in Kitzbühel on Saturday, 19 November 2016. The World Ski Awards are part of the World Travel Awards, also known as the ‘Oscars of the travel industry’. The World Ski Awards are based both on a public and jury vote. The awards have been in existence since 2013. This year, the World’s Best Freestyle Resort was crowned for the first time. The addition of the Freestyle category highlights how freestyle skiing and snowboarding has gained in significance.
